The prime-people project is designed to create a visually captivating and cinematic platform that showcases groups of people walking confidently in slow motion, with dramatic lighting, wind effects subtly moving their clothes, ultra-realistic movement, shallow depth of field, and film-style rendering. The platform will preserve the subjects' real facial appearances while enhancing the overall visual experience.
This document outlines the system requirements for the prime-people project, including functional and non-functional requirements, user personas, visual design elements, and technical specifications.
The prime-people platform will serve as a hub for cinematic visual storytelling, focusing on group dynamics and confident movement. It will allow users to upload, enhance, and showcase videos or images of groups walking in a cinematic style. The system will incorporate advanced visual effects, including slow motion, dramatic lighting, wind effects, and film-style rendering, while maintaining the authenticity of the subjects' facial appearances.

Three powerful tools that transform ordinary footage into cinematic masterpieces with unmatched visual fidelity.
Capture every nuanced movement with ultra-smooth slow motion rendering. Our engine interpolates frames at sub-pixel precision, preserving the dramatic weight and confidence of each stride.
Sculpt your scenes with cinematic light that wraps around subjects naturally. Dynamic rim lighting, volumetric rays, and adaptive exposure bring depth and emotion to every frame.
Apply authentic film grain, anamorphic lens characteristics, and color science from legendary cinema cameras. Every export carries the unmistakable look of professional filmmaking.
